Early Life & Education

Salman Rushdie, a famous British-Indian novelist and essayist, entered the world on June 19, 1947, in Mumbai, India. Raised by his parents, Anis Ahmed Rushdie and Negin Bhatt, Salman’s upbringing remains a mystery regarding his siblings.

Salman Rushdie pursued his education at Rugby school and then at Cambridge University in England, earning a master’s degree in history in 1968.

Career

Salman Rushdie, the revered Indian-British author, rose to fame for his literary contributions starting in the 1970s. His breakthrough came with the publication of his second novel, Midnight childrenin 1981. This captivating work, which blends magical realism with historical fiction, chronicles India’s post-colonial journey through the eyes of children born in the wee hours of the day. the country’s independence. Midnight children brought Rushdie widespread acclaim, won him the prestigious Booker Prize, and cemented his stature in the literary field.

Personal life

At the age of 76, Salman Rushdie’s life is marked by a series of marriages, a total of 5 marriages. His first marriage to Clarissa Luard in 1976 produced a son named Zafar Rushdie. Sadly, the marriage ended in divorce in 1987.

Rushdie’s second marital adventure was with Marianne Wiggins in 1988, but it ended in separation in 1993. He then married Elizabeth West in 1997, welcoming a son named Milan Rushdie; however, the marriage dissolved in 2004. Rushdie’s fourth marriage, to Padma Lakshmi in 2004, produced a daughter, but ended in divorce in 2007. He is currently married. married Rachel Eliza Griffiths.
